"Political Leaders Condemn Stone Attack on CM Jagan"

The stone attack on Chief Minister Y.S Jagan Mohan Reddy during his "Memu Anta Siddham" bus tour in Vijayawada has sparked widespread condemnation. The incident, which occurred on the evening of April 13, has drawn reactions from various political figures including Tamil Nadu Chief Minister M.K. Stalin and BRS leader K.T. Rama Rao (KTR).

KTR voiced his condemnation through social media, expressing relief that CM Jagan was safe and deploring the violence as unacceptable in a democracy. "There's no place for violence in democracy," tweeted KTR. He also called for a thorough investigation by the Election Committee and stringent actions against those responsible.

Other political leaders, including former Minister Harish Rao and the CPM AP Secretary Srinivas, have also condemned the attack on CM Jagan. Tamil Nadu Chief Minister Stalin wished for Jagan's speedy recovery, emphasizing that political differences should never lead to violence and that mutual respect and civility must be maintained in our democracy.

Amid these condemnations, YSRCP ministers are alleging that Chandrababu Naidu and Pawan Kalyan should bear responsibility for the attack, claiming it was orchestrated with their backing.
